Crystal structure container and parsers for structure formats.

The diffpy.structure package provides objects for storing atomic coordinates, displacement parameters and other crystal structure data. diffpy.structure supports import and export of structure data in several structure formats such as CIF, PDB, and xyz. It provides conversion between fractional and absolute Cartesian coordinates, functions for symmetry expansion of atom sites in the asymmetric unit and generation of symmetry constraints for atom positions and displacement parameters. diffpy.structure includes definitions of all space groups in over 500 symmetry settings.

Installation

The preferred method is to use Miniconda Python and install from the “conda-forge” channel of Conda packages.

To add “conda-forge” to the conda channels, run the following in a terminal.

conda config --add channels conda-forge

We want to install our packages in a suitable conda environment. The following creates and activates a new environment named diffpy.structure_env

conda create -n diffpy.structure_env diffpy.structure
conda activate diffpy.structure_env

To confirm that the installation was successful, type

python -c "import diffpy.structure; print(diffpy.structure.__version__)"

The output should print the latest version displayed on the badges above.

If the above does not work, you can use pip to download and install the latest release from Python Package Index. To install using pip into your diffpy.structure_env environment, type

pip install diffpy.structure

If you prefer to install from sources, after installing the dependencies, obtain the source archive from GitHub. Once installed, cd into your diffpy.structure directory and run the following

pip install .

This package also provides command-line utilities. To check the software has been installed correctly, type

diffpy.structure --version

You can also type the following command to verify the installation.

python -c "import diffpy.structure; print(diffpy.structure.__version__)"

To view the basic usage and available commands, type

diffpy.structure -h

Feel free to fork the project and contribute. To install diffpy.structure in a development mode, with its sources being directly used by Python rather than copied to a package directory, use the following in the root directory

pip install -e .

To ensure code quality and to prevent accidental commits into the default branch, please set up the use of our pre-commit hooks.

  1. Install pre-commit in your working environment by running conda install pre-commit.

  2. Initialize pre-commit (one time only) pre-commit install.

Thereafter your code will be linted by black and isort and checked against flake8 before you can commit. If it fails by black or isort, just rerun and it should pass (black and isort will modify the files so should pass after they are modified). If the flake8 test fails please see the error messages and fix them manually before trying to commit again.
